Write an interview with a doctor/ dietician focusing on a perfect diet for growing children.​

Health
1 answer:
stealth61 [152]3 years ago
4 0

Answer:Interviewer: Hello Ma'am, Thank you for taking your time to meet us.

Doctor: No problem. Good Morning.

I : In today's world more and more children are falling prey to disorders that happen during older years. Could improper diet be a reason?

D: Of course. there is so much junk in a child's meals, it is not surprising.

I: What do you thinks should constitute an ideal diet?

D: Less of fried items, of course. Enough of vitamins, carbohydrates, proteins and fats are a must as well. A lot of children drink just a glass of milk for their breakfast and I can't tell you how unhealthy that is. They should be given a proper full breakfast and milk can be given during the evenings after school. Alongwith a proper diet, it is also necessary for them to have physical activities like sports.

I: Yes..

D: Completely avoiding junk food in itself can being about a lot of change.

I: I see.. Thank you, ma'am. Have a nice day.

Understanding ethic codes for principles of health science
mezya [45]

Answer:

Explanation:

Society

The health sciences librarian promotes access to health information for all and creates and maintains conditions of freedom of inquiry, thought, and expression that facilitate informed health care decisions.

Clients

The health sciences librarian works without prejudice to meet the client’s information needs.

The health sciences librarian respects the privacy of clients and protects the confidentiality of the client relationship.

The health sciences librarian ensures that the best available information is provided to the client.

Institution

The health sciences librarian provides leadership and expertise in the design, development, and ethical management of knowledge-based information systems that meet the information needs and obligations of the institution.

Profession

The health sciences librarian advances and upholds the philosophy and ideals of the profession.

The health sciences librarian advocates and advances the knowledge and standards of the profession.

The health sciences librarian conducts all professional relationships with courtesy and respect.

The health sciences librarian maintains high standards of professional integrity.

Self

The health sciences librarian assumes personal responsibility for developing and maintaining professional excellence.

The health sciences librarian shall be alert to and adhere to his or her institution’s code of ethics and its conflict of interest, disclosure, and gift policies.
